I dont really remember what we did for P A & C. But for enlarging our world we often had sisters who came from different ethnic backgrounds, or who were studying perhaps other cultures and languages do presentations.

One example was one of our girls who was majoring in Chinese History had a presentation and taugth us some Chinese words. One girl cooked an all Italian meal on her birthday and another girl who was Korean was all about bringing different types of Korean food into the chapter. We also organized outings to museums as well as plays and other events held on campus.

So I'm definitely the person in my chapter who comes up with a million ideas and very few are ever heard, so here are some of mine for PACE. Hopefully they'll help someone out there.

I def think that PACE has an awesome place within our chapters, but it's not focused on enough. That, or it's made to seem boring and people just don't want to care about it.

General:
-A great way to make it fun is to have Gracious Living stand up and give a fun etiquette type tip every week at chapter. My chapter used to do this, and I absolutely loved it. The national site has fun weekly tips in the PACE section too, so you they could just snag them from there.
-have a fun facts board at the house with a neat fact for each area of PACE. Change it once a week, or once every other. The national site has fun PACE quiz section you could get the facts from

Personal Presence:
-host a fashion show or spa day for a local Girl Scout troop (also ties into "E")
-have a spa day for the chapter: do manicures, play around with fun hairstyles, and even have someone who's good at makeup give tips in the chapter

Attitude:
-hold a self-esteem workshop for the chapter or even a Girl Scout troop. So much of our attitude comes from how we view ourselves
-have a smile board at the house where sisters where sisters are encouraged to leave each other anonymous nice messages, in hopes to make one another smile

Communication Skills:
-have someone come in and speak about how to be successful in an interview. This will help women not only snag jobs later in life, but also in the recruitment process

Enlarging our world:
-one of the easiest ways to keep your social calendar full. You don't have to go downtown or have typical mixers for this to work- plan a formal dinner with a fraternity on campus and put all of your other PACE skills to the test; have a movie night with another sorority on campus, just keep reaching out to others!
-have a cutural dinner at your house once a semester, where everyone is required to bring one dish from another country and have a cool fact about that country with their dish to teach others
-before an election have a night educating sisters on how to register to vote, how to vote, and important issues in society

*When I say house I also mean meeting place for chapters without houses
